If you are considering enlisting the services of a social network marketing company, use extreme caution. Some of these companies are frauds. These outfits make use of hundreds of fake social media accounts across the major platforms, most of which are created through shady bots and proxy servers. This means that your advertisements are not likely to be seen by any actual people, even though the amount of views will continue to rise and you have spent your money.

Use Twitter tools like Twellow and Tweepi. These handy gadgets permit you to specifically target users who are among a certain area of interest and those who yield the most influence on the site. You should come up with lists of consumers to target, in hopes that someday they will sign up to receive your updates.

Make sure your blog postings appear as part of your LinkedIn page by using its blog feed function. When you post your blog article, it appears automatically as a LinkedIn update. This will not only save time, but will also garner you more exposure.

Add a tag to your Twitter posts. Tags are what you see after the # symbol. These let you make sure that your updates show up in your group subscriber feeds. Wisely choose the tags you use and keep an eye out for groups that you think your target audience will like.

Consider using short term promotions as a means to improve your PageRank. You will end up essentially buying a better PageRank, as other sites, such as deal collection sites and consumer watch sites, will link back to you. This process works for the same reason that selling loss-leaders can help stores turn profits later on.
